About the Pakistani Rupee (PKR)

What Is the Pakistani Rupee (PKR)?

The Pakistani Rupee, with the ISO code PKR, is the official currency of the Islamic Republic of Pakistan. It was officially adopted in 1949, taking over from the Indian Rupee post-partition. The currency is symbolized as Rs and is subdivided into 100 paise, although paise coins are no longer in active circulation. The Pakistani Rupee is the sole legal tender in Pakistan, and it is used for all transactions within the country.

The Pakistani Rupee is issued by the State Bank of Pakistan, which is the central bank of the country. The State Bank of Pakistan is responsible for the regulation and control of the currency, including its issuance, distribution, and monetary policy management. This role includes ensuring the stability of the currency, managing Pakistan's foreign exchange reserves, and overseeing the country's banking system

What Is the History of PKR?

The term "Rupee" is derived from the Sanskrit word "Rūpya," meaning a coin of silver. The Pakistani Rupee has its roots in the currency introduced by Sher Shah Suri in the 16th century. It was officially adopted in 1949, following the partition of British India and the creation of Pakistan. Before this, the currency in circulation was the Indian Rupee, issued and controlled by the Reserve Bank of India.

Notes and Coins of PKR

The first coins in Pakistan were introduced in 1948 in various denominations, ranging from 1 pice to 1 rupee. Over the years, the coinage has evolved, with the latest additions being the Rs. 5 and Rs. 10 coins. Banknotes have also seen significant changes, with the current series featuring denominations from Rs. 5 to Rs. 5,000. These notes are distinct in their color and size, with larger denominations being longer. All banknotes feature a portrait of Muhammad Ali Jinnah on the obverse.

Economic Significance and Exchange Rate

The Pakistani Rupee is a fiat currency, meaning its value isn't backed by physical commodities but by the government's declaration. Historically, the rupee was pegged to the British pound and later operated under a managed float system. This shift led to significant devaluation in the 1980s, impacting the import of raw materials and the broader economy.

In recent years, the PKR has faced challenges, including a sharp devaluation in 2021 due to political instability and economic pressures. However, as of late 2023, it has shown signs of recovery, becoming one of the best-performing currencies against the US dollar.

Do Pakistan and India use the same currency?

No, Pakistan and India do not use the same currency. Pakistan uses the Pakistani Rupee (PKR), while India uses the Indian Rupee (INR). Although both currencies share a common historical origin and are both named "rupee," they are distinct and separate currencies managed by their respective countries. The Pakistani Rupee is managed by the State Bank of Pakistan, and the Indian Rupee is managed by the Reserve Bank of India. The two currencies have different values and are not interchangeable.

What factors influence the conversion rate of LEO to PKR?

There are many factors that affect the relationship between UNUS SED LEO and Pakistani Rupee, spanning multiple dimensions such as macroeconomic trends, policy regulation, and technological innovation. Specifically, the following key factors play an important role:
Market sentiment:Investor sentiment and confidence have a significant impact on the dynamics of LEO/PKR. When there is positive news in the market about the widespread adoption of LEO or major technological breakthroughs, it tends to trigger market optimism and drive the rise of LEO/PKR. Conversely, negative news, such as regulatory crackdowns and security vulnerabilities, may trigger market panic and lead to a decline in LEO/PKR.
Regulatory environment:Government policies and regulations surrounding cryptocurrencies have a direct impact on their acceptance, which in turn determines their value relative to traditional currencies such as the US dollar. Clear and supportive regulations can enhance investor confidence in cryptocurrencies and drive their value up. Conversely, vague or overly strict regulatory policies may hinder the development of cryptocurrencies and cause their value to fall.
Economic indicators:Macroeconomic factors in the country where the fiat currency is issued—such as inflation rates, interest rates, and key economic growth indicators—play a crucial role in determining the fiat currency's value and indirectly affect the exchange rate of LEO/PKR. For example, high inflation rates may lead to a decrease in market trust in fiat currencies, thereby increasing investors' demand for c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in as a hedge, driving up their prices.
Technological progress:The continuous development and innovation of blockchain technology, as well as various improvements in the cryptocurrency ecosystem—such as expansion solutions and security enhancements—have provided strong support for the value growth of c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in.
